Accounts Receivable Manager
An established multinational business is seeking an experienced Accounts Receivable Manager to take end-to-end ownership of the AR function, driving improved cash flow, accuracy and collaboration across Billing and Collections.
This is a hands-on leadership role for a candidate who can restructure and align AR operations,
personally configure, deploy and manage AI-driven automation tools across collections and billing workflows
, and build strong cross-functional relationships with senior stakeholders. This role requires someone comfortable working directly within AI/automation platforms day-to-day
Key Responsibilities
* Own the AR process end-to-end, from invoice generation through to cash application
* Restructure and align Collections and Billing into one cohesive, high-performing function
* Take hands-on ownership of AI and automation tools within AR, including configuration, workflow design, exception handling and ongoing optimisation
* Act as the internal expert/administrator for AI-enabled billing and collections systems, troubleshooting issues directly rather than escalating to IT or external teams
* Partner with Sales and internal stakeholders to maximise automated billing processes and minimise disputes
* Lead collections strategy to reduce DSO and improve cash flow, including oversight of high-risk accounts and escalations
* Design and implement a structured dispute management process with clear ownership and root-cause tracking
* Manage quarterly/year-end bad debt write-offs and provisions, liaising with department heads for approval
* Provide direct line management to a team (Billing and Credit Control), including coaching, performance management and objective setting
* Support the Group Financial Controller with cash flow forecasting and customer receipts forecasting
* Administer the credit control system and oversee related documentation
Candidate Profile
* Proven experience managing an AR function within a complex, multinational environment
* Demonstrable, hands-on experience configuring and managing AI/automation tools within AR (e.g. AI-assisted collections platforms, automated cash application, intelligent dispute routing)
* Able to operate as a power-user/administrator of these systems personally, rather than relying on a dedicated automation or IT team
* Strong track record of process improvement, with evidence of automation solutions actively driven or delivered by the candidate themselves
* Confident people leader with experience managing and developing teams
*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ills
* Comfortable operating at a senior level, driving change across cross-functional teams
